Johann George Eisenhauer was born in 1733 in Wilhelmsfeld, Pfalz, Germany, the child of Hans Adam Eisenhauer And Anna Elizabeth Eisenhauer. Johann George Eisenhauer married Anna Christina Margaretha Catherine Mosher, and had children including Catherine Barbara Eisenhauer. Johann George Eisenhauer passed away in 1805 in Mahone Bay, Lunenburg County, Nova Scotia, Canada.
